Sky Ltd acquired all the issued shares (Ex div.) of Nu Ltd on 1 July 2018 for $100 000. At this date Nu Ltd recorded a dividend payable of $10 000 and equity of:

Share capital               $54 000

Retained earnings          36 000

Asset revaluation surplus  18 000

  • All the identifiable assets and liabilities of Nu Ltd were recorded at amounts equal to their fair values at acquisition date except for:

                                     Carrying amount                       Fair value

Inventories                           16 000                                18 000

Machinery (cost $100 000)        92 500                                 94 000

  • The machinery was considered to have a further 5-year life. 90% of the inventory was sold by 30 June 2019. The remainder was sold by 30 June 2020.
  • Both Sky Ltd and Nu Ltd use the valuation method to measure the land. At 1 July 2018, the balance of Sky LA',, asset revaluation surplus was $13 500. In May 2019, Nu Ltd transferred $3 000 from the retained earnings at 1 July 2018 to a general reserve. The tax rate is 30%.
